Description

Mountain Valley Bank offers comprehensive SBA lending services tailored to small businesses seeking financial support for growth, equipment, or working capital. With a focus on personalized service, they assist clients through the SBA 7(a) loan program, providing funding options up to $150,000. Their experienced team guides borrowers through the application process, ensuring clarity and efficiency. Located in Walden, Colorado, this bank is committed to supporting local entrepreneurs and fostering economic development within the region. They understand the unique needs of small businesses and strive to deliver flexible financing solutions that align with their goals. Whether you’re starting a new venture or expanding an existing business, Mountain Valley Bank is equipped to help you access the capital you need to succeed.
